Hi
My sister has received letters from CPP along with the claim form but she sadly died last year.
Can her executor make a claim on her behalf?
I was in the same position after my husband died. I was advised to complete the forms and return them with copies of the death certificate and powers of administration letter. His estate was closed so I required the cheque to be made out to me and should have also been told that one has to specifically request this otherwise the cheque is made out to the deceased.
After a long wait I duly received the cheque which then had to be returned and have had a further lengthy wait whilst they ensure that I haven't banked the cheque I returned to them!!!0 -
